 Short tail???

I just received a male sugar glider who is believed to be a year old. His tail is short!!! I Can't find any information on this. I'm 90% positive his previous owners didn't properly care for him, but does anyone have any suggestions on why this could be?

There are a few reasons is to why your gliders tail is short. He could have self mutilated and chewed his tail off, the tail could have been injured in which case a glider will likely try to chew it off from the damaged point, a vet could have removed it, it could have just gotten a small cut and infected and then necrotic until it fell off. 99% chance this was due to an injury of some sort rather than your glider was just born that way. My boy had a beautiful tail until he received a bite from one of his cage mates and then tried to remove the source of the pain by chewing more than an inch off of his tail. Took him to the vet and she removed another small portion and fixed him up but he popped his e-collar off and opened it up again. Repeat that three times and nearly $1000 later and I now have a happy healthy unique short tailed baby of my own xD
